Adnams Rye Whisky - 47% ABV

English rye whisky here, made at Adnams in Suffolk! And not just any English rye whisky – one made from the grain made locally, in a place called Reydon, which translates as ‘Rye Hill’. Fitting! The mash bill is 75% rye, 25% malted barley, and it’s been aged for a minimum of five years in new French oak. Flavourful indeed!

Tasting note:

Nose: Spicy pepper, cinnamon and nutmeg leap from the glass, along with bold citrus notes and honey.

Palate: Very cereal-forward with hedgerow berries and thick fudge, before a gentle leafiness comes through.

Finish: Medium length with an earthy dustiness.
